1. 缓存操作类的定义

缓存操作类是一种用于操作缓存的Java类,它允许开发人员以编程方式访问和操作缓存中的数据。它提供了一种简单的方法来存储和检索数据,以提高应用程序的性能。

2. 缓存操作类的实现

下面是一个简单的缓存操作类的实现:


public class CacheUtil {
    private static Map cacheMap = new HashMap<>();

    // 设置缓存
    public static void setCache(String key, Object value) {
        cacheMap.put(key, value);
    }

    // 获取缓存
    public static Object getCache(String key) {
        return cacheMap.get(key);
    }

    // 清除缓存
    public static void clearCache(String key) {
        cacheMap.remove(key);
    }

    // 清空缓存
    public static void clearAll() {
        cacheMap.clear();
    }
}

3. 缓存操作类的使用

使用缓存操作类的示例代码如下:


public class Test {
    public static void main(String[] args) {
        // 设置缓存
        CacheUtil.setCache("key", "value");
        // 获取缓存
        String value = (String) CacheUtil.getCache("key");
        System.out.println(value);
        // 清除缓存
        CacheUtil.clearCache("key");
        // 清空缓存
        CacheUtil.clearAll();
    }
}